Selecting Your Financial Path: Mortgage Broker vs. Financial Advisor
Buying a property is a significant milestone. It often involves navigating the complex world of finance, and knowing whether to work with a mortgage broker or a financial advisor can be difficult. Both consultants can provide valuable guidance, but their specialties differ.
A mortgage broker primarily helps you obtain a mortgage for your property purchase. They work with numerous lenders to evaluate loan offers and find the best conditions that suit your circumstances.
On the other hand, a financial advisor takes a more holistic view to your finances. They can guide you on a wider range of issues, including insurance.
Evaluate your specific objectives. If your primary need is to find the most optimal mortgage, a mortgage broker is the right choice. If you are looking for complete financial advice, a financial advisor is a better fit.
Some individuals may benefit from working with both a mortgage broker and a financial advisor to attain their full financial targets.
Dissecting the Function: Do Mortgage Brokers Qualify as Financiers?
When exploring the complex world of mortgages, it's essential to understand the role of a mortgage broker. These experts act as connectors between borrowers and lenders, assisting individuals acquire the financing they need for their dream homes. However, a common question arises: are mortgage brokers truly financiers?
Despite mortgage brokers don't immediately offer money like traditional financial companies, their role in the real estate financing process is pivotal. They have a comprehensive knowledge of the financial landscape and can connect borrowers with the most appropriate loan products. This competence makes them valuable assets for property seekers navigating the challenges of mortgage acquisition
- Additionally, mortgage brokers often advocate on behalf of borrowers, striving to obtain the best possible loan terms. This can lead in significant cost reductions for borrowers.
- Concisely, while mortgage brokers may not be traditional financiers, their impact on the lending process is undeniable. They empower borrowers by providing support and helping them to make informed selections
